Qualification testing of I and C equipment for nuclear application
Description
The instrumentation and control systems of a nuclear power plant are the 'eyes and ears' of the plant operator. The availability of NPP is of great concern owing to the higher capital costs incurred. Highly reliable redundant safety systems are required to ensure safe shutdown whenever necessary to prevent damage to equipment or personnel. Defence in depth approach is key to safety and this approach is the feature of Indian NPP I and C systems. Quality assurance planning and quality control are of greater importance in safety life cycle of I and C system important to safety. QA Programme of Indian NPP ensures functional performance of I and C system and its ability to survive expected environmental condition. This is known as qualification. This paper describes the details of qualification methods adopted for Indian NPP Instrumentation and Control Systems. (author)
